  • Abstract
    In this paper, the notion of near-controllability is established for nonlinear systems. This notion includes the general notion of controllability. It is shown that, by presenting nearly controllable examples including the continuous-time case and the discrete-time case, the property of near-controllability exists widely in nonlinear systems. Therefore, near-controllability is a fundamental property of nonlinear systems. Furthermore, near-controllability can better characterize the properties of control systems than controllability, as shown in the examples that are uncontrollable but nearly controllable.
